Understanding Casement Windows
Casement windows are depended upon one side and open external, offering sufficient ventilation. They are generally operated with a crank mechanism, permitting smooth opening and closing. This design develops an airtight seal when closed, adding to energy efficiency. Casement windows are readily available in numerous designs, products, and sizes to fit various architectural visual appeals.
Advantages of Casement WindowsBoosted Ventilation: Casement windows can be totally opened, enabling optimum airflow into the home.Energy Efficiency: Their design produces a tight seal, which can assist control indoor temperatures and decrease energy expenses.Security: The locking system used in casement windows protects the window well, making it harder for burglars to access.Aesthetic Appeal: Available in a range of products and colors, casement windows can enhance the visual appeal of a home.Easy Operation: The crank deal with makes it easy for property owners to run, even those with minimal mobility.Picking the Right Local Casement Window InstallerSecret Factors to Consider

Frequently Asked Questions about Local Casement Window Installers1. What are the normal costs related to casement window installation?
The cost of casement window installation can differ widely based upon aspects such as window size, product option, and labor costs. On average, house owners can expect to spend in between ₤ 300 to ₤ 800 per window, including installation.
2. How long does it normally take to set up casement windows?
The installation time for casement windows normally ranges from a few hours to a complete day, depending upon the variety of windows and any needed preparatory work.
3. Do I require a license for window installation?
The majority of local building regulations require an authorization for window replacement and installation. House owners ought to consult their local town to make sure compliance.
4. Can I set up casement windows myself?
While it is possible for proficient DIYers to install windows, employing a professional installer is advised to ensure quality craftsmanship and adherence to code.
5. What materials are available for casement windows?
Common materials for casement windows consist of vinyl, wood, aluminum, and fiberglass. Each product has its own benefits, such as energy performance, sturdiness, and aesthetic appeal.
